Asko is a Swedish premium appliance brand founded in 1950 in Vara, Sweden by Karl-Erik Andersson. Originally a steel fabrication company, Asko transitioned into appliance manufacturing and became known for producing dishwashers and laundry appliances built to exceptionally high durability standards. Asko appliances are engineered in Scandinavia with an emphasis on water efficiency, energy conservation, and quiet operation — characteristics that resonate strongly with environmentally conscious homeowners. The brand uses stainless steel inner drums and heavy-gauge components that are designed to last significantly longer than average residential appliances. Asko dishwashers are particularly noted for their deep tub capacity and low water consumption. The brand is now owned by the Gorenje Group and distributed in North America through specialty appliance retailers. In Jacksonville-area homes, Asko appliances are found in renovated kitchens and higher-end residential builds where European styling and longevity are prioritized.

Asko built-in ice maker not producing ice: Asko European-style built-in ice makers depend on precise water flow and temperature. If production stops, check the dedicated water filter and shutoff valve. The OEM solenoid valve is a common failure point on Asko units and is typically replaced as a complete assembly to maintain the original specifications. | Asko ice maker error code on display: Asko ice makers display fault codes for sensor, motor, or water faults. Note the exact code before calling. Common codes point to NTC temperature sensors or the fill solenoid. Asko's diagnostic system speeds repair — a technician with the service manual can pinpoint the failure quickly. | Asko ice maker leaking inside cabinet: Asko built-in ice makers can leak from the supply line connection, drain hose, or fill solenoid. Because units are integrated into custom cabinetry, leaks must be addressed quickly to protect cabinet panels. Shut off the water at the under-sink valve and call for service immediately. | Asko ice maker freezing up internally: Internal frost buildup on Asko units usually traces to a failing door seal or evaporator fan motor. Florida humidity accelerates frost formation. The custom door panel must be carefully removed to access the seal — this is best handled by a technician familiar with Scandinavian appliance assembly. | Asko ice tastes metallic or off: Off-tasting Asko ice usually means the OEM water filter is due for replacement or the internal water reservoir needs cleaning. Asko recommends six-month filter intervals. After replacement, discard the first three batches of ice to flush residual carbon and stabilize taste.

How much does Asko ice maker repair cost in Jacksonville?
Asko ice maker repairs in Jacksonville typically range from $200 to $550. European parts cost more than domestic equivalents, and built-in installation adds labor. We provide a written estimate after diagnosis, with parts pricing confirmed before ordering.
Is my Asko built-in ice maker worth repairing?
Asko built-ins are premium appliances often priced $3,000 to $6,000. Repair is almost always financially sensible. We assess overall condition and give an honest recommendation if multiple major components are failing on an older unit.
Do you stock Asko ice maker parts in Florida?
We stock common Asko consumables like filters and gaskets. Specialty parts such as control boards and compressors are ordered through Asko's US distribution network — typical delivery is three to seven business days to Jacksonville. We confirm timing before scheduling repair.
Will repair affect my custom cabinet panels?
We're careful with custom panels and trim. Most Asko repairs are performed from the front without removing custom paneling. When panel removal is unavoidable, we photograph alignment first and reinstall to original specification, protecting your kitchen's finished appearance.
